International Foundation Programme (Spring start) - Credit

The Kent International Foundation Programme (IFP) is primarily designed for international students, allowing them to develop their academic knowledge and skills, and if required their English language ability, for entry to undergraduate study at university.

Overview
The programme, on offer at the University of Kent for over 40 years, takes place on the Canterbury campus and students are full members of the University with access to University accommodation and all academic, welfare, social and sport facilities on campus.

With academic subject modules and academic skills modules taught by highly qualified University of Kent tutors, the IFP leads to a wide range of degree programmes at the University.

Progression on to your degree programme is automatic at the end of the IFP, if you achieve the required grades. 91% of our IFP students progressed to onto Kent degree courses in 2020.

Spring-start IFP Progression Routes
Our Spring-start (Jan/Feb) IFP provides access to honours degrees in:

Business, accounting, finance and marketing
Business information technology
Classical and archaeological studies
Criminology
Cultural studies
Economics
Film
Journalism
Law
Media studies
Politics and international relations
Psychology
Sociology and social policy

A guidance interview is:
Impartial

A careers adviser will not recommend one route to you over another. They are there to help you explore the options objectively.

Challenging
Careers advisers may question your goals and help you to look at the disadvantages as well as the advantages. This is not to put you off, but to help ensure you have thought it through.

Supportive
The meetings are very informal and relaxed. Careers advisers are there to help you discuss things in a safe environment.

Part of a process
Career choice is a process not an event. A guidance interview is a good starting point but you will need to do further research and continuously update your action plan.

India

For entry to a Kent postgraduate degree programme (Master’s), Indian students typically need to have completed a three or four-year undergraduate degree (Honours Bachelor degree or Professional degree) at an accredited university or college. General Bachelor degrees may sometimes be considered. Exact requirements will depend on the postgraduate degree you are applying for and the institution you have studied at.

  • For programmes that require a 2:1, we usually ask for a First Class degree, a final CGPA of 6.0/10, or 60%. Students from top institutions may be considered with a high Second Class degree, a final CGPA of 5.5/10, or 55%.
  • For programmes that require a 2:2, we usually ask for a high Second Class degree, a final CGPA of 5.5/10, or 55%

Some, but not all, postgraduate programmes require your undergraduate degree to have a related major. Some postgraduate programmes may require work experience in a relevant field or at a certain level.

Bangladesh

For entry to a Kent postgraduate degree programme (Master’s), Bangladeshi students typically need to have completed a Bachelor of Arts, Science and Commerce (Honours) or a Bachelor degree (Professional subject) awarded after four years of study by a ranked institution.

Exact requirements will depend on the postgraduate degree you are applying for and the institution you have studied at.

  • For programmes that require a 2:1, we usually ask for a final CGPA of 3.5/4.0, or 70%
  • For programmes that require a 2:2, we usually ask for a final CGPA of 3.0/4.0, or 60%

Applicants will also be considered with a Master of Arts, Science or Commerce from a recognised university.

  • For programmes that require a 2:1, we usually ask for a final CGPA of 3.0/4.0, or 60%
  • For programmes that require a 2:2, we usually ask for a final CGPA of 2.75/4.0, or 55%

Some, but not all, postgraduate programmes require your undergraduate degree to have a related major. Some postgraduate programmes may require work experience in a relevant field or at a certain level.

Sri Lanka

For entry to a Kent postgraduate degree programme (Master’s), Sri Lankan students typically need to have completed a Four-year Special Degree/ Bachelor of Arts/ Science or Professional Degree from a recognised university. Exact requirements will depend on the postgraduate degree you are applying for and the undergraduate degree you have studied.

  • For programmes that require a 2:1, we usually ask for an Upper Second Class degree
  • For programmes that require a 2:2, we usually ask for a Lower Second Class degree

Applicants may also be considered with one of the following:

  • Four-year Special/Honours Bachelor of Technology Degree from a recognised institution with Upper or Lower Second Class, on a case-by-case basis
  • Three-year General Degree from a recognised institution with First Class, on a case-by-case basis
  • Postgraduate Diploma from a recognised university with a final GPA of at least 3.0/4.0

Some, but not all, postgraduate programmes require your undergraduate degree to have a related major. Some postgraduate programmes may require work experience in a relevant field or at a certain level.
